Del Oro Consulting, Inc. is seeking an experienced Salesforce Developer to support the design, development, and enhancement of solutions across Salesforce Service Cloud and Sales Cloud environments. The role involves hands-on development, configuration, integration, and ongoing support to deliver scalable solutions that improve operational efficiency and platform performance.
Responsibilities:
- Design, develop, and implement solutions using Salesforce Service Cloud and Sales Cloud
- Configure and customize Salesforce applications to meet evolving business requirements
- Build custom functionality using Apex, Visualforce, Lightning Web Components (LWC), and Aura components
- Create interactive and personalized learning environments within Salesforce Communities to effectively engage partners
- Develop LWC-based components within Experience Cloud (Communities) to enable course search functionality with dynamic filtering and registration capabilities
- Implement export functionality allowing course registrations to be downloaded in PDF or other required formats
- Integrate and display data from multiple external APIs within custom LWC components, including Catalogue Management tools
- Develop and maintain custom objects, workflows, flows, validation rules, and automation processes
- Integrate Salesforce with external systems using REST/SOAP APIs and web services
- Provide ongoing production support, enhancements, and troubleshooting
- Conduct code reviews and support performance tuning and optimization
- Collaborate with business, sales, and service teams to gather requirements and translate them into scalable technical solutions
- Manage deployments using change sets or CI/CD tools while adhering to development best practices
- Support Service Cloud functionality including case management, entitlements, knowledge base, omni-channel, and automation
- Support Sales Cloud features such as lead management, opportunity management, forecasting, and reporting
- Maintain documentation and ensure high-quality, maintainable deliverables
Requirements:
- Strong hands-on experience with Salesforce Service Cloud and Sales Cloud
- Development experience with Apex classes and triggers, Batch Apex, Visualforce, Lightning Web Components (LWC), and Aura components
- Experience working within Salesforce Lightning Experience (and Classic environments)
- Experience building integrations using REST/SOAP APIs
- Strong understanding of Salesforce data model, security model, and sharing rules
- Experience with deployment tools and version control practices
- Proven ability to troubleshoot and optimize Salesforce applications
- Excellent communication and collaboration skills
- Bachelor's degree in Computer Science, Information Technology, Business, or related field
- Salesforce certifications (Platform Developer I/II, Service Cloud, Sales Cloud) preferred